Tokeido Yunomi No. 1 $250-$500 It is one of onlyProduct Description Detailed Specs Measurements Tokeido The six families of the Bizen Kilns Bizen pottery is one of the six traditional types of pottery coming from the kilns of medieval Japan (Bizen, Echizen, Seto, Shigaraki, Tanba, and Tokoname). Tokeido has kept the traditional Bizen pottery making techniques that originated in the Heian Era (roughly a 1000 year period beginning in 794 AD).
